3.2.2. Dryer Operating Sequence
The Sullair SD-220-DDS to SD-600-DDS heatless air dryers use a PLC as the standard
controller. In the event of a power failure, the inlet valves remain in their position, and the
exhaust valves will close and dryer will pressurize both chambers. When power is
restored, the dryer will return to the same step in the cycle it was in before power was lost.
Energizing control panel: Power is turned ON – electrical circuit is energized.
When power is applied or restored to the control panel, the dryer will remain in a standby
state for one (1) minute period, allowing the dryer system to repressurize.
STEP 1 SELECT LEFT CHAMBER DRYING.
- De-energize solenoid EV-1R and EV-2L.
- Energize solenoid EV-1L and EV-2R.
- Inlet valve positioned for left chamber drying.
- Exhaust valve opened for right chamber regeneration.
- When regeneration time is complete, go to STEP 2
STEP 2 RIGHT CHAMBER REPRESSURIZATION.
- De-energize solenoid EV-1L and EV-2R.
- Inlet valves remain in open position.
- Right chamber exhaust valve closes.
- The repressurization timer starts a countdown of 45 sec.
- When repressurization time is complete, go to STEP 3
STEP 3 SELECT RIGHT CHAMBER DRYING.
- Energize solenoid EV-1R and EV-2L.
- Inlet valve positioned for right chamber drying.
- Exhaust valve opened for left chamber regeneration.
- When regeneration time is complete, go to STEP 4
STEP 4 LEFT CHAMBER REPRESSURIZATION
- De-energize solenoid EV-1R and EV-2L
- Inlet valves remain in open position.
- Left chamber exhaust valve closes.
- The repressurization timer starts a countdown of 45 sec.
- When repressurization time is complete, go to STEP 1
The dryer has completed one (1) full cycle and will repeat steps 1 through 4 until power is
disconnected from the control panel.
